欢迎光临渠县费罗语网络有限公司司官网!
全国咨询热线:13359876307
当前位置: 首页 > 新闻动态

Golang使用testing.B进行循环基准测试示例

时间:2025-11-29 21:14:25

Golang使用testing.B进行循环基准测试示例
只要记住:共享资源 + 并发写 = 必须加锁。
Python常用字典建图、heapq优化,初始化起点距离为0,其余无穷大,用优先队列存(距离, 节点),依次出队最小距离节点,遍历邻居松弛距离,直到队列为空。
关键是在每一步解析后都判断error,及时中断并反馈。
使用生成器 (Generators): 如果你需要在解析过程中对每个节点进行复杂处理,并且不希望一次性将所有处理结果存储在内存中,PHP的生成器可以很好地配合XMLReader,实现惰性计算。
使用FFmpeg获取视频元数据 FFmpeg 是一个强大的多媒体处理工具,能够读取几乎所有常见视频格式的详细信息。
转换为字典或列表后比较:print(f"行0和行3内容是否完全相同 (转换为列表): {list(row_0) == list(row_3)}")这种方法简单直接,但要注意数据类型可能带来的细微差异。
注意事项: 尽量使用长格式的 Vue.js 指令,例如 v-on 代替 @,v-bind 代替 :,v-slot 代替 #。
需要注意的是,参数类型和顺序要正确,否则也会抛出异常。
你可以通过以下几种方式来做: 重启PHP-FPM服务: 这是最彻底、最简单的方式,但会短暂中断服务。
接口与类型断言用于实现Go语言的多态与类型安全操作。
Equal(other *Version): 如果当前版本等于 other 版本,则返回 true。
当按钮启用时,为其onclick事件赋值,使其在点击时重定向到相应的动物详情页(例如 /animals/1)。
该教程的原始代码是使用python和javascript编写的,但用户尝试将其部署到app engine的go运行时环境中。
在实际应用中,更好的做法是定义一个专门的结构体来表示抓取结果,其中包含数据和可能的错误信息,或者使用errgroup等库来更优雅地管理并发任务的错误。
这包括绝对路径与相对路径的混淆,或者路径字符串本身存在错误。
Redis客户端通常会维护一个bufio.Reader,然后根据RESP协议的结构(例如,先读取类型标识符,然后读取长度,再读取指定长度的数据)来使用bufio.Reader.ReadByte、bufio.Reader.ReadBytes(读取到特定分隔符,但包含分隔符)或io.ReadFull(读取精确数量的字节)。
Laravel 的邮件系统设计清晰,配合队列使用体验更佳。
通过比较不同实现的内存开销,优化预分配或对象重用,并结合-memprofile分析具体分配位置,有效控制内存使用。
一套完整的 PHP 微服务监控告警体系,不依赖语言本身是否“热门”,关键是把指标采集、存储、展示、告警闭环打通。
它能极大地提升查询速度,尤其是在数据量日益膨胀的今天,没有它,你的应用可能会慢到让人抓狂。

本文链接:http://www.futuraserramenti.com/39979_90974a.html